数据中台和数据仓库的差别有哪些
-
数据中台和数据仓库的差别主要体现在数据处理的目标和方式上。数据中台侧重于数据的统一管理和业务支撑,通过整合、处理和分析数据,为各个业务部门提供统一的数据服务。而数据仓库则主要关注数据的存储和分析,其目标是将数据从不同的来源集中到一个统一的平台上,以便进行历史数据分析和报表生成。这两者虽然都涉及数据管理,但数据中台更注重实时性和业务支持,而数据仓库则更注重数据的历史积累和深度分析。
数据中台与数据仓库的基本概念
数据中台是企业在面对复杂业务需求时,为了实现数据的统一管理和业务支撑而构建的一种数据处理平台。它的核心在于整合企业内部的各种数据源,提供标准化的数据服务和支持业务决策。数据中台不仅仅是一个数据存储和处理系统,它更是一个支持业务的工具,通过实时数据处理和分析,帮助企业提高运营效率和决策水平。
与此不同,数据仓库是专注于数据存储、管理和分析的系统。其主要功能是将企业内部和外部的数据从不同的操作系统中抽取、清洗并存储到一个集中化的平台上。数据仓库以其强大的数据处理能力,支持复杂的查询和报表生成。它通常用于历史数据分析,帮助企业从过去的数据中提取有价值的商业洞察。
数据处理的目标
数据中台的目标是为企业提供实时、全面的数据支持。通过数据中台,企业能够在不断变化的业务环境中,迅速响应市场需求和业务变化。数据中台不仅提供数据存储和管理的功能,更重要的是其能够支持实时的数据分析和业务决策,提升企业的敏捷性和运营效率。
相比之下,数据仓库的目标是集中存储和管理企业的历史数据,以支持长期的业务分析和报表生成。数据仓库的设计理念是将数据从各个业务系统中抽取出来,经过处理和整合后存储在一个统一的平台上,供企业进行深入的数据分析和决策支持。数据仓库通常关注的是数据的完整性和一致性,便于长期的数据趋势分析。
数据整合与处理方式
在数据中台中,数据整合是一个实时和动态的过程。数据中台通过将不同来源的数据实时汇聚到一起,形成统一的数据视图,为业务部门提供及时的数据支持。这种整合不仅涉及数据的收集和存储,还包括数据的实时处理和分析,使企业能够在业务运营中快速做出调整。
数据仓库中的数据整合则是一个批量处理的过程。数据仓库通常会定期从各个业务系统中抽取数据,通过ETL(提取、转换、加载)过程进行数据清洗和整合,然后将处理后的数据存储到数据仓库中。这种方式虽然不如数据中台那样实时,但能够提供稳定的数据环境,支持复杂的历史数据分析。
支持的业务场景
数据中台特别适合需要实时数据支持的业务场景。例如,电子商务平台需要实时跟踪用户行为数据,以调整营销策略和优化用户体验。数据中台能够快速处理和分析这些数据,为业务部门提供及时的决策支持,帮助企业快速适应市场变化。
数据仓库则更适合用于需要深入分析历史数据的业务场景。例如,企业需要对过去几年的销售数据进行深入分析,以识别市场趋势和业务增长点。数据仓库提供的稳定数据环境和强大的数据分析能力,能够支持企业进行详细的历史数据分析和报表生成。
系统架构与技术实现
数据中台的系统架构通常包括数据集成层、数据处理层和数据服务层。数据集成层负责从各个业务系统中获取数据,数据处理层负责对数据进行实时处理和分析,数据服务层则提供标准化的数据接口和服务。这种架构能够实现数据的实时整合和业务支持。
数据仓库的系统架构则包括数据源层、数据抽取层、数据存储层和数据呈现层。数据源层从各个业务系统中抽取数据,数据抽取层进行数据清洗和转换,数据存储层将处理后的数据存储在数据仓库中,数据呈现层则用于生成报表和进行数据分析。数据仓库的架构注重数据的稳定存储和历史数据的分析。
总结与未来发展
数据中台和数据仓库在数据管理和分析方面各有特点和优势。数据中台的实时性和业务支持能力使其成为动态业务环境中的重要工具,而数据仓库的历史数据分析能力则在需要深入挖掘过去数据的场景中发挥着关键作用。未来,随着技术的进步和业务需求的变化,数据中台和数据仓库可能会进一步融合,形成更加高效和智能的数据管理解决方案。
1年前 -
数据中台和数据仓库的差别主要体现在数据处理的方式、数据使用的场景、数据的更新频率以及对业务的支持程度等方面。 数据中台是一个综合性的数据管理平台,旨在为企业提供实时的数据服务,以支持快速决策和业务创新;而数据仓库则是一个以历史数据为主的存储系统,主要用于分析和报表生成。在数据处理的方式上,数据中台通常采用实时流处理技术,确保数据的实时性和准确性,而数据仓库则更侧重于批处理和定期更新。 这种差异使得数据中台能够更好地适应快速变化的市场需求,从而为企业提供更灵活的数据支持。
一、数据处理的方式
数据中台与数据仓库在数据处理的方式上存在显著差异。数据中台通常采用实时流处理技术,能够快速接入来自不同渠道的数据,并进行实时分析和处理。这种方式使得企业能够在瞬息万变的市场环境中迅速做出反应。数据中台不仅支持实时数据的接入,还能通过智能化的数据处理算法,进行数据的清洗、转换和整合,从而为业务决策提供更为精准的信息支持。
与此相对,数据仓库主要采用批处理的方式,定期从各个数据源提取数据,进行清洗、转换后存储于仓库中。这种模式适合于对历史数据的分析和报表生成,但在面对动态变化的业务需求时,数据仓库的反应速度相对较慢。因此,数据仓库在数据更新频率上较低,通常是每天、每周或每月进行一次数据更新,导致其无法满足实时决策的需要。
二、数据使用的场景
数据中台和数据仓库在数据使用的场景上也有所不同。数据中台强调的是对实时数据的快速分析与应用,适合用于实时监控、动态分析、智能决策等场景。尤其在互联网、金融等行业,企业需要对实时数据进行快速反应,以应对市场变化。数据中台可以支持企业进行精准营销、用户行为分析等,帮助企业抓住市场机会,提升竞争优势。
相比之下,数据仓库更适合用于静态数据分析和历史数据的报表生成。企业可以利用数据仓库进行长期的数据积累与分析,生成各类业务报表,帮助管理层进行战略决策。数据仓库常常被用于业务绩效分析、财务报表生成等,提供稳定、可靠的历史数据支持。虽然数据仓库在数据分析上具有强大的能力,但其无法满足企业对实时数据的需求。
三、对业务的支持程度
在对业务的支持程度上,数据中台具备更高的灵活性和适应性。数据中台通过整合多源数据,能够为企业提供全方位的数据视角,使得不同部门之间的数据共享和协作更加顺畅。例如,市场部门可以通过数据中台获取实时的销售数据和用户反馈,从而迅速调整市场策略;而产品部门则可以根据用户数据分析,优化产品设计,提升用户体验。数据中台的优势在于其能够快速响应业务需求变化,支持企业的创新与转型。
而数据仓库则更倾向于为企业提供稳定的历史数据支持。其数据结构相对固定,适合于对历史数据进行深度分析,但在面对业务快速变化时,数据仓库的灵活性不足。例如,企业在进行年度财务审计时,依赖于数据仓库提供的稳定数据;而在进行市场动态分析时,数据仓库可能无法提供及时的信息支持。因此,数据仓库在对业务的支持程度上相对有限,更多地依赖于固定的分析模型和历史数据。
四、技术架构的差异
数据中台和数据仓库在技术架构上也有显著差异。数据中台往往采用分布式架构,能够支持大规模数据的实时处理和分析。这种架构使得数据中台能够灵活地扩展,适应不断增长的数据量和业务需求。同时,数据中台通常结合了大数据技术,如Hadoop、Spark等,能够处理结构化和非结构化数据,为企业提供丰富的数据服务。
而数据仓库则通常采用传统的集中式架构,数据通过ETL(提取、转换、加载)流程定期加载到仓库中。这种架构虽然在历史数据分析上具有优势,但在处理实时数据时显得相对滞后。数据仓库的技术架构通常依赖于关系数据库管理系统(RDBMS),适合于结构化数据的存储和查询,但在大数据时代,面对海量数据的处理能力有所不足。
五、数据治理与安全性
在数据治理与安全性方面,数据中台和数据仓库同样存在不同的策略。数据中台强调的是数据的共享与开放,企业在构建数据中台时需要考虑数据的质量、合规性和安全性。数据中台通常会设定严格的数据治理策略,确保数据在获取、使用和分享过程中符合相关法律法规。同时,数据中台还需要建立完善的数据安全机制,防止数据泄露和滥用。
数据仓库在数据治理上则更侧重于历史数据的管理与维护。由于数据仓库的主要功能是存储和分析历史数据,企业需要确保数据的准确性和一致性。数据仓库的建立通常需要较长的时间,且在数据更新过程中需要进行严格的测试和验证,以确保数据的可靠性。虽然数据仓库在数据治理方面具有优势,但在面对新兴的数据安全威胁时,企业需要不断完善其安全策略。
六、业务场景的适应性
在业务场景的适应性方面,数据中台的灵活性使其能够快速适应不同的业务需求。企业可以根据实际情况,灵活调整数据中台的功能和服务。例如,在推出新产品时,企业可以通过数据中台快速收集市场反馈和用户行为数据,从而及时调整产品策略。数据中台的适应性使其成为企业数字化转型的重要支撑。
数据仓库在业务场景适应性上则相对较弱。由于数据仓库的数据结构较为固定,企业在进行新的数据分析时,往往需要重新设计数据模型和ETL流程。这种固定性使得数据仓库在应对快速变化的市场环境时,反应速度较慢。因此,虽然数据仓库在历史数据分析上具有强大能力,但在快速变化的业务场景中,其适应性显得不足。
七、未来发展趋势
在未来的发展趋势上,数据中台和数据仓库都将面临新的挑战和机遇。随着人工智能和机器学习技术的发展,数据中台将逐渐向智能化方向发展。企业将利用先进的算法和模型,提升数据中台的分析能力,从而为业务决策提供更为精准的支持。同时,数据中台的实时数据处理能力将进一步增强,帮助企业在动态市场中保持竞争优势。
数据仓库也将逐步向云计算和大数据技术转型。随着企业对数据分析需求的不断增加,传统的数据仓库将面临转型压力。云数据仓库将成为一种新的发展趋势,企业可以通过云平台实现更高效的数据存储与分析。此外,数据仓库的实时分析能力也将得到提升,以满足企业对快速决策的需求。
数据中台与数据仓库在企业数据管理中各具优势,企业应根据自身的业务需求和发展战略,合理选择和应用这两种数据管理方式,以实现数据价值的最大化。
1年前 -
数据中台与数据仓库的主要差别在于数据的使用方式和目的、数据整合的实时性、以及对业务的支持程度。 数据中台更注重于将数据通过整合和分析,为业务提供实时的决策支持,帮助企业快速响应市场变化;而数据仓库则更倾向于历史数据的存储和分析,主要用于决策支持和业务报告。数据中台强调的是数据的流动性和灵活性,能够实时处理和应用数据,而数据仓库则通常是一个相对静态的系统,适合于深度分析和长期的数据存储。数据中台的架构设计往往更为复杂,适应性更强,以便于支撑多样化的业务需求。
一、定义与概念
数据中台和数据仓库是现代企业数据管理和分析中的两个重要概念。数据中台是指企业在数据管理中,整合来自不同业务系统的数据,形成一个统一的数据服务平台,支持业务的实时决策与响应。它强调的是数据的实时性和灵活性,通过数据的共享与复用,提升业务的敏捷性与智能化水平。数据仓库则是一个集中式的数据存储系统,主要用于存储历史数据,并通过ETL(提取、转换、加载)过程将数据从多个源系统中提取出来,进行处理和分析。数据仓库的设计通常是为了支持复杂的查询和报告功能,侧重于数据的结构化存储和长期的历史分析。
二、架构设计的差异
数据中台和数据仓库在架构设计上存在显著差异。数据中台的架构通常比较灵活,能够支持多种数据源的接入和实时数据处理。 它通常采用微服务架构,通过API接口实现数据的共享与交互,支持多种业务场景的需求。数据中台还会包含数据治理、数据质量管理等模块,以确保数据的准确性和一致性。数据仓库的架构则相对固定,通常采用星型或雪花型模型来组织数据,重点在于数据的结构化存储和历史数据的分析。 数据仓库的数据加载过程是批量的,通常不支持实时数据的更新和查询,适合于定期生成报告和进行深入的趋势分析。
三、数据处理与实时性
在数据处理方面,数据中台与数据仓库的区别主要体现在实时性与灵活性。数据中台强调实时数据的处理与分析,能够快速响应业务需求。 通过流数据处理和实时分析技术,企业可以在数据产生的瞬间进行分析和决策,从而提升业务的反应速度和市场竞争力。数据中台还支持数据的自助服务,让业务人员能够直接访问和分析数据,提升了决策的效率。相对而言,数据仓库的数据处理通常是批量的,数据更新频率较低,主要用于历史数据的分析与挖掘。 这使得数据仓库更适合于复杂的分析任务和定期报告生成,但在快速变化的业务环境中,实时性较差的特点可能限制其使用价值。
四、数据的整合与共享
数据中台在数据整合与共享方面具有明显优势。数据中台通过将各业务系统的数据进行整合,形成统一的数据视图,方便不同部门和团队之间的数据共享与协作。 这种整合不仅限于数据的物理层面,还包括数据的语义层面,确保不同业务之间的数据理解一致。数据中台还通过数据治理和数据质量管理,确保数据的准确性和一致性,提升数据的可信度。相对而言,数据仓库的数据整合主要依赖于ETL过程,侧重于历史数据的抽取和转换,可能导致数据在整合过程中丢失部分实时性。 数据仓库在数据共享方面一般以报表和查询的方式进行,缺乏数据中台那种灵活的自助服务能力,可能会影响业务的响应速度和决策效率。
五、业务支持的层面
在业务支持层面,数据中台与数据仓库的侧重点各有不同。数据中台旨在为业务提供全面的支持,强调数据驱动的决策和业务敏捷性。 通过实时数据分析,企业可以及时发现市场机会、客户需求和业务问题,快速调整策略,提高竞争力。数据中台的应用场景广泛,包括营销分析、客户洞察、运营优化等,能够为企业带来直接的业务价值。而数据仓库则主要用于支持管理层的决策制定和业务分析,侧重于提供历史数据的洞察和趋势分析。 数据仓库为企业提供了强大的报表和数据分析能力,帮助管理层从宏观层面把握企业的运营状况和市场趋势。
六、技术栈与工具的选择
在技术栈与工具的选择上,数据中台与数据仓库也有所不同。数据中台通常采用大数据技术栈,如Hadoop、Spark、Flink等,支持大规模数据的实时处理与分析。 同时,数据中台也会使用云计算技术,以便于实现弹性扩展和高可用性。数据中台的工具选择上,往往更加注重灵活性和可扩展性,支持多种数据源的接入和多样化的数据应用场景。数据仓库则通常采用关系型数据库技术,如Oracle、SQL Server、PostgreSQL等,侧重于数据的结构化存储和复杂查询的支持。 数据仓库的工具选择上,往往强调数据建模和数据质量管理,以确保数据的准确性和一致性。
七、应用场景与实际案例
数据中台与数据仓库在实际应用中各有其独特的场景与案例。数据中台在快速消费品、互联网、金融等行业中应用广泛,帮助企业实现实时的市场响应与客户洞察。 例如,某知名电商企业通过数据中台整合用户行为数据和商品信息,实现了个性化推荐和实时营销,显著提升了销售转化率。而数据仓库则在传统行业如制造业、物流等领域表现突出,帮助企业进行历史数据分析与绩效评估。 某制造企业通过数据仓库对生产数据进行深入分析,优化了生产流程,降低了成本,提高了生产效率。
八、未来发展趋势
数据中台与数据仓库在未来的发展趋势上也将继续演变。数据中台将朝着更高的智能化和自动化方向发展,结合人工智能和机器学习技术,提升数据分析的深度和广度。 企业将越来越依赖实时数据驱动决策,数据中台将成为企业数字化转型的重要支撑。数据仓库也将不断升级,逐渐融合大数据和云计算技术,支持更多的实时分析需求。 未来,数据仓库将不再局限于静态的历史数据存储,而是向实时数据分析和智能决策支持转型,满足企业日益增长的数据需求。
九、总结与展望
数据中台与数据仓库在数据管理与分析中各具特色,企业在选择时需根据自身业务需求和发展战略进行合理规划。数据中台更适合需要快速响应市场变化和实现数据驱动决策的企业,而数据仓库则更适合需要进行深入历史分析和报告生成的企业。 随着技术的进步与业务环境的变化,数据中台与数据仓库的界限将逐渐模糊,企业需要灵活运用这两种数据管理模式,以实现更高效的数据利用和业务支持。未来,数据中台与数据仓库的结合将为企业提供更全面的数据服务,助力企业在数字化时代中不断创新与发展。
1年前


